Our Summer Internships Include: *10 week paid program during the Summer *Challenging real-world, hands-on projects *Mentoring from BCBSA Professionals *Performance Evaluation Process & Presentations *Volunteer Activity, Planned Social Outings and Networking Events This internship is located in Chicago, IL. This is a hybrid position with 3-4 days in-office. As an intern, you will get hands-on experience in various IT Service Management (ITSM) functions, including incident management, service request management, IT service delivery, and customer satisfaction. The intern will be involved in survey capture and assessment to gauge the customer experience. Responsibilities: *Assist in incident management and service request management. *Support IT service delivery and customer satisfaction initiatives. *Capture and assess customer satisfaction surveys. *Learn light project management, including handling project timelines and tasks within projected budgets. *Gain exposure to ITSM tools such as ServiceNow. *Participate in learning core computing areas like asset management and active directory. *Engage in customer-facing activities, including the Tech Lounge, to assist EUS in delighting our BCBSA customers. Learning Opportunities: *Develop skills in ITSM functions and tools. *Understand project management principles and practices. *Enhance knowledge of asset management and active directory. *Improve customer service skills through direct interaction.
